About this event

Monash Partners ‘Introduction to Good Clinical Practice (GCP) Training’ involves a 6-hour face-to-face workshop. The training is suitable for staff with and without previous International Council on Harmonisation (ICH) GCP training, and is designed for all those involved in pharma or interventional clinical research.

This TransCelerate-accredited GCP short course will provide participants with an understanding of the requirements of ICH GCP and an awareness of how to conduct a study in accordance with ICH GCP.

Course Outline

The course consists of 5 modules:

  1. The Standards
  2. Study Set Up
  3. Informed Consent
  4. Case Report Form and Data Entry
  5. Safety Reporting
